Stord Expands Global Supply Chain with Shipwire Buy

Stord's acquisition of Shipwire aims to expand its global fulfillment network and accelerate its AI-driven supply chain strategy. This acquisition strengthens Stord's presence in the EU and UK while enhancing its AI capabilities. Shipwire's technology and customer base align perfectly with Stord's existing operations, promising smarter and more efficient supply chain solutions for e-commerce and omnichannel brands. The deal will allow Stord to offer more comprehensive and technologically advanced services to its clients, improving delivery times and reducing costs.

Automation Cuts Costs in Logistics Sector

Facing labor shortages and efficiency challenges, robotic picking wall systems offer a cost-effective solution to significantly reduce labor costs, optimize space utilization, and improve picking efficiency. Through the Robot-as-a-Service (RaaS) model, companies can deploy automation solutions more flexibly, addressing the rapid growth of the e-commerce industry and solving labor shortage issues. This approach allows businesses to scale their operations and adapt to fluctuating demands without significant upfront capital investment, making advanced automation accessible and manageable.

Ecommerce Logistics Hit Record Ontime Delivery Before Holidays

A ShipMatrix report indicates strong performance from the top three US logistics companies during 'Cyber Week,' achieving recent highs in on-time delivery rates. Ample capacity, Amazon's strategic adjustments, and relaxed delivery timeframes contributed to smooth logistics during the year-end peak season. While shifting consumer habits affected parcel volume, the overall logistics environment remains favorable for e-commerce sellers. The increased on-time rate suggests improved efficiency and reliability within the delivery network during a crucial period for online retail.
